[4] POSITION CONTROL LINKAGE
Position control is a mechanism to raise or lower the
implement attached to the tractor in proportion to the
movement of the control lever.
The implement can be set at any height by moving
the position control lever. Fine position adjustment is
also easy.
Lift
1. When the position control lever is moved to the LIFT
position, the control arm shaft (2) rotates to the
arrow. Therefore, the spool drive lever (3) moves
around the fulcrum P and push the spool (1) opening
the LIFT circuit.
2. When the lift arm moves upward, the feedback lever
shaft (4) is rotated to the arrow, since the feedback
rod is actuated. Therefore, the spool drive lever (3)
moves around the fulcrum Q and pull the spool (1).
3. The lift arm stops when the spool returns to the
neutral position.
Down
1. When the position control lever is moved to the
DOWN position, the control arm shaft (2) rotates to
the arrow. Therefore, the spool drive lever (3) moves
around the fulcrum P and pull the spool (1) opening
the DOWN circuit.
2. When the lift arm moves downward, the feedback
lever shaft (4) is rotated to the arrow, since the
feedback rod is actuated. Therefore, the spool drive
lever (3) moves around the fulcrum Q and pushes
the spool (1).
3. The lift arm stops when the spool (1) returns to the
neutral position.
